Find the word definition


Isoka is a town located in the Muchinga Province of Zambia near the borders with Tanzania and Malawi. The district is populated mainly by Winamwanga, but the Wiwa, the Mambwe, the Nyika and the Tumbuka are also found here.

Category:Populated places in Zambia Category:Populated places in Muchinga Province